But the greatest anticipated release of '17 is going to be the private issue of The Voyager Golden Record box set with a companion book. Ozma Records is producing the set in honor of the 40th anniversary of the Golden Record and has been emailing work-in-progress teasers to all who donated to the project as it moves along.

It was recently announced that Ozma had tracked down the source audio of the 118 images that were encoded in analog audio signals in the disc's grooves and that they will be offering them free for download on their website for those who wish to decode them on their own!

Grammy-winning audio engineer, Bernie Grundman is mastering the project with Timothy Ferris, the original producer of the Golden Record. The latest email included shots of Grundman cutting an acetate using a Scully record cutting lathe driven by the studio's own custom amplifier system.

The set will not be sold commercially. It is a gift item to those who pledged to their kickstarter campaign to produce the first "earthling edition" of this magnificent record. Of course, copies are going to circulate on eBay, likely for astronomical sums, but I'm just glad to be a small part of this historic project.
